Meat quality and muscle fibre traits in rabbits of different genetic origin and sex
DALLE ZOTTE, ANTONELLA;
2005
Abstract
The results obtained in this study confirm that B and F crossbreds are less precocious than H rabbits. Furthermore, this study demonstrate that among B and F crossbreds, the B achieves earlier the fixed slaughter weight and produce leaner meat with a lower proportion of white muscle fibers but without change in the meat pHu and colour values. Compared to the H and F animals, the B ones evidenced a tendency towards higher CSA for all the fibre types in LL muscle.
